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08347 50208 49590 03793 53219257088
8588 01378 6524035870
8588 01378 6524035870
726002326 56723724 3563 03
All about undefined
Interested in learning more?
8588 01378 6524035870
726002326 56723724 3563 03
See more
8049830 813 50012606
393 05929342 84219446
See more
052 4976523309
480318 31247786 0059921986 8043112
See more